Region Origin: Western Asia
Meaning: Supplanter

Jaqueline is a French feminine name derived from the feminine name Jacques, which means "supplanter. " It originated as a feminine form of Jacques, the French variation of James, and is ultimately derived from the Hebrew name Ya’aqov. The name has a rich history, with its popularity peaking in the early 1960s, particularly during the Kennedy era. Despite its decline in popularity, Jaqueline remains a charming and elegant name associated with sophistication and strength. The name has been used in various cultures and has been popularized by several notable individuals.
